Practical Use Cases

Real-world examples of how teams use Activity to monitor work, track processes, detect errors, audit data operations, and manage campaign execution.

Below are common ways teams use Activity effectively.

Monitor Teamwork

  • See which imports, exports, and scrapings are being run by each user.

  • Review the work of new team members during onboarding.


Track Automated or Long-Running Processes

  • Check whether scraping jobs or large imports are still Processing, Queued, or Completed.

  • Avoid launching conflicting processes while another large job is running.


Detect and Fix Errors

  1. Filter by Failed status to quickly find problematic tasks.

  2. Open the corresponding report (CSV Import or CRM Export) to see why they failed and how many records were affected.

  3. Correct the issue (e.g., fix the CSV file or adjust the CRM field mapping).

  4. Re-run the task.


Audit and Compliance

  • Answer questions like "Who exported this data?" or "When was this list imported?"

  • Keep a reliable trail of data operations for internal or external audits.


Resource Optimization

  • Use the Rolling 24 Hour Scrapings indicator to keep scraping under control and avoid hitting limits unexpectedly.

  • Schedule heavy jobs for less busy periods.


Campaign Monitoring

  • Track which campaign steps have been executed or are pending for each lead through the Engagement tab.

  • Verify that LinkedIn invitations, messages, and emails were sent as expected.

  • Identify failed engagement actions and investigate the cause.
